DAMNO is a one-man band from the mind of DANILO TETI from Rome in Italy. He put the project together in 2020 and released his first E.P by this project titled "Bugaboo Alley" in December 2021. It is described as an Avant-Garde metal act and the lyrical content is made up of sex and absurd humor. So this already sounds mental enough so lets give it a listen. The E.P opens with "Crazy Doll Piece By Piece". It opens a funky sound which is then followed by chaos. Some decent riffs and a nice flow to it so far. The song is very much all over the place as there is a lot of genres and styles trying to be fitted in. It is certainly an interesting track anyway.

Next up we have "Forgotten In The Oven" which has some decent riffing and lead guitar work. There is a bit of an 80's metal vibe and the vocals are unique you could say. As the track goes on it then sounds like the song has travelled up into space and then plummeted back down again, lots of lead guitar work and guitar solo's play as the song plays out. Once again there is a lot going on here which can be tough to make sense of. After that we have the title track "Bugaboo Alley" and this has a pretty decent riff and groove to it although the vocals threw me off a bit here. The drums and guitars here I do like and there is a nice build to a cool middle section. After that the song then starts to loose the run of itself after that. It makes the mistake that happens through-out this E.P of trying to be "out there". It takes away from what could have been a decent tune.

The final song is "Spanking Core" and this one also starts off with a funky guitar and bass lines as the drums tries to keep up. The bass lines are nice and the song tries to transcend to a heavy section and back again. But once again the track is trying to squeeze too many styles into one song which can be hard to follow. So this was something anyway. The songs here on "Bugaboo Alley" are all over the place. DAMNO is defiantly experimenting with something new here. The songs lack focus and try too hard to be out there. I'm sure there is humor in the lyrics like we were told but I didn't understand any of it. The production on this was good but that is kind of it, really.
